My account was set up already too, and the $25 fee was waived. I did some searching and found out that if you already have a google account, they automaticly set up a Music Artist Hub page for you, you just have to claim it. I'm guessing that this is going to be a short time promo to get the ball rolling, and once they get enough interest and enough artists signed up, the $25 fee will go back into effect.

They keep 30% of all sales, which seems fair to me! I'm going to give it a try. I'm also going to do a half price sale on CD Baby like Anna was talking about in another thread. Might try it on Google Music Artist Hub too.

I haven't read far enough yet to see if this is just a digital download site, or if they will market physical copies of CD's too, but I am guessing it is just for digital downloads.

Definitely worth watching. I claimed the account but won't do much with it for a while. If it takes off it will be yet another search engine for people to find us, but the problem I have with these sites is that all they really are is billboards. They let you share your music but do nothing to compliment the SALES process. For me, I'll be staying focused on generating leads and sending those leads wherever I can make the most money.
